中小企業項目的痛VS感人IT團隊


早上,接到客戶電話,dynamics CRM不能用了,此客戶從開始安裝程序開始二次開發期間,因電源問題導致服務器多次意外斷電,至今也不加UPS電源。前幾次,都不是很嚴重,服務器沒有大量文件損壞,操作系統還能正常,遠程都可以解決了。

         此次,操作系統不正常了,看來問題大了去了。團隊人員趕過去,驚呆了。硬盤已壞了一塊,數據庫沒有備份。項目一直因種種原因沒有驗收,完全還原干凈的系統我們只要半小時,但客戶使用了一時間,有幾萬的數據。項目沒有驗收,先前管理機房人員已辭職,機房在一個全封閉的小倉庫中,沒有空調,單電源,沒有UPS。這種情況,估計再好的服務器也會在高溫時掛機。

         還好服務器做的raid 5,一塊硬盤壞了沒有事,但發現在服務器不正常時,遭遇幾次意外關機,數據庫文件根本不能用,也沒有備份。

         安先前經驗,重新恢復數據,處理幾次還是數據質疑,最終去了日志文件,解決了質疑問題。剛松了口氣,發現了更大問題。數據庫的數據出錯了,查詢前幾千條沒事,再多一條就報數據類型,數據值過大等錯誤。Delete,也不管用。不知各位碰到過這么神奇的問題沒,我聽說這情況就頭大了。

         此時,已過了下班時間,當團隊其他人都聽說此時,全部自動到達客戶現場,包括出差剛回濟南,包括忙着別的項目,從未接觸過此項目的技術人員。大家開始討論方案,分工合作,發現select 都不能查詢導出的數據,可以通過數據庫角本生成數據。先將數據角本生成保存出來。一部分人還測試完全解決數據庫問題,另一部分人重新生成組織,做了一套全新干凈的系統,論證實驗怎樣通過角本數據還原所有數據。發現原來設計不到50人使用的系統,客戶已有200多人用CRM 與呼叫系統,4倍壓力,服務器怎么能跑動了?再深入分析數據發現,系統中有一些數據已出錯,角本不能直接有,要剔除錯誤數據,並且修正好再處理,做了很多年系統,第一次處理這樣的事。(可能以前都有備份吧)並且這樣處理,真是項目浩大工程。最后,發現數據庫不可能還原,只能手工修復數據了。

         在多數公司中,如果碰到一個與自己無關工作,出現了要出很大力還不敢保證做好的事情,估計多數人會躲的遠遠的。讓我感動之處是,除了我(我在外地出差),都在現場積極處理,分工合作。做過dyanmics crm 多年的同仁們,如果給你一堆角本,剔除錯誤數據,再分析改正,還原生成到系統中,可能嗎?這此問題發生之前,我絕對不相信能搞好。但我們的團隊做到了,微軟不讓開發着動數據庫,很多人都不清楚數據放在哪,共享數據在哪,相互關聯數據怎樣生成。新組織的實體相關數據的ID是會變的。所有這些問題,都在模擬測試一步步攻克,當然團隊加班熬夜付出就不談了。

         此次事件,讓學深刻學習到了,不可以太縱容客戶,實際那是不負責任的;為團隊成員感動,讓我看到團隊很強大,相信我們以后會做得更好。另一方面,對我們雲產品CRM早日上線更強烈。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M